Adam Kinzinger, a former representative, lashed out at Lilly Gaddis, a TikToker, calling her “spoiled” on Wednesday. This came after Gaddis faced backlash for using a racist slur and eventually losing her job.
Gaddis’ cooking video, where she used a racial slur while discussing immigration, sparked controversy. Following the video going viral, Gaddis was let go from her position as a sales and marketing manager at Rophe, a North Carolina company owned and operated by a Black woman. The company made a public statement denouncing Gaddis’ remarks and confirming her departure.
Rophe swiftly addressed the situation, emphasizing that Gaddis’ actions did not align with the company’s values. Gaddis’ TikTok account was deleted, but she defended her stance on her Twitter account, receiving support from right-wing influencers.
Kinzinger condemned this support, labeling Gaddis as “spoiled” for avoiding consequences. The former Illinois Republican congressman, who chose not to seek reelection in 2022 due to his party’s direction, highlighted the lack of accountability.
Mike Harvey, a Democratic candidate, echoed Kinzinger’s sentiments on social media, emphasizing the problematic behavior of those who evade responsibility for their actions.
Despite facing heavy criticism online, Gaddis doubled down on her stance in a video apology, stating that the backlash did not change her views.
